Scratched by the cat why will bulge

Cat scratching bulge is a common phenomenon, mostly due to capillary damage, but if the patient appears other accompanying symptoms such as itching, fever, breakage, pus, etc., consider it may be allergy, infection, contact dermatitis, cat scratch disease, etc.: 1, capillary damage: usually there are more capillaries under the skin of the human body, after being scratched by the cat resulting in capillary rupture, the patient can appear local bulge phenomenon; 2, allergy: if the patient Allergy: If the patient is scratched by a cat, there is a bulge and accompanied by itching symptoms, considered allergic; 3, infection: because the cat’s claw is not a clean object, when the human body is scratched by a cat, local infection phenomenon, there can be bulging, pain, skin temperature, etc.; 4, contact dermatitis: contact dermatitis refers to the skin, mucous membrane single or repeated exposure to animal, chemical and plant-based substances cause acute or chronic inflammation of the skin local Reaction. Cat scratching is an animal factor, the patient can appear bulging phenomenon; 5, cat scratching disease: when the human body is cat scratching, bite Hansenbach’s body invaded the human body, the patient can appear one to several local erythematous papules, a few papules can turn into blisters or pustules. Most patients have symptoms such as fever, fatigue, and anorexia. When a patient is scratched by a cat and a bulge appears, the wound needs to be disinfected and treated as soon as possible. The doctor will judge the treatment on a case-by-case basis, and also determine whether rabies vaccination, tetanus vaccination, etc. are required.
